Output db6f53bfbc5d18c36afe8355a871efd07bebfc0f4887af4ade1a0bce9a5d04ce:1

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e8aea382a6716b05527a08ceaf12df77c8080f3 OP_EQUAL
address
38rK3V3bEjiWkmApu2fVW8vPMHVDg5YeYG
transaction
db6f53bfbc5d18c36afe8355a871efd07bebfc0f4887af4ade1a0bce9a5d04ce
confirmations
222622
spent
true